How to Make Pumpkin Chocolate Mousse Cake
If you’re looking for an easy and satisfying dessert, the Pumpkin Chocolate Mousse Cake is just what you need! With a preparation time of about 30 minutes and a little patience while it chills, you’ll have a scrumptious dessert that will wow everyone. The creamy texture combined with the rich flavors makes this cake a true masterpiece of home baking.
Ingredients
- 1 cup pumpkin puree
- 1 cup whipped cream
- 8 ounces dark chocolate, melted
- 3 eggs, separated
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
- A pinch of salt
- Chocolate shavings for garnish
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prepare the Ingredients: Gather all your ingredients and ensure that the chocolate has been melted and is cool to the touch.
- Mix Pumpkin & Chocolate: In a mixing bowl, combine the pumpkin puree, melted chocolate, and vanilla extract. Stir until smooth and well incorporated.
- Whip the Egg Yolks: In a separate bowl, whisk together the egg yolks and sugar until pale and creamy. Gradually fold this mixture into the pumpkin and chocolate blend.
- Add Spices and Whipped Cream: Next, sprinkle in the cinnamon, nutmeg, and a pinch of salt. Gently fold in the whipped cream, caring to maintain the airy texture.
- Beat the Egg Whites: In another clean b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form. Carefully fold the egg whites into the pumpkin mixture, ensuring to keep it light and fluffy.
- Chill and Set: Transfer the mixture into your desired cake mold and ref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ight to set properly.
- Garnish and Serve: Just before serving, decorate with chocolate shavings on top. Slice and enjoy your create-admiring family and friends!
Top Tips for Perfecting Pumpkin Chocolate Mousse Cake
- Ingredient Substitutions: If you’re looking to make a vegan version, consider using aquafaba (chickpea water) in place of egg whites, and a dairy-free whipped cream alternative.
- Timing Matters: Be patient during chilling! Proper chilling time helps achieve the perfect airy texture that makes this cake so delightful.
- Common Mistakes: Avoid overmixing when folding the whipped cream or egg whites; the key to a fluffy mousse is to retain that aeration, which contributes to a lighter cake!
Storing and Reheating Tips
To preserve the lusciousness of your Pumpkin Chocolate Mousse Cake, store it in the refrigerator, where it will keep fresh for about 3-4 days. Ensure it is covered to prevent fridge odors from affecting its delightful flavor. If you want to store it for longer, it can be frozen for up to a month, but it’s best consumed fresh.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, simply let it thaw in the refrigerator overnight for the best texture and taste.

FAQ
- Can I use canned pumpkin puree?
Yes! Canned pumpkin puree works perfectly for this recipe. - Is this cake gluten-free?
Absolutely! As long as you ensure the chocolate and other ingredients you choose are gluten-free. - Can I make this cake ahead of time?
Yes! It tastes even better after resting in the fridge for a day, allowing the flavors to deepen. - What toppings do you recommend?
Whipped cream, chocolate shavings, or even a sprinkle of crushed nuts can elevate your mousse cake! - How do I know the cake is set?
The ideal cake should be firm but still somewhat jiggly in the center – it will set more as it chills.
